新聞中心
量

創(chuàng)新互聯(lián)主要從事網(wǎng)站建設(shè)、網(wǎng)站制作、網(wǎng)頁(yè)設(shè)計(jì)、企業(yè)做網(wǎng)站、公司建網(wǎng)站等業(yè)務(wù)。立足成都服務(wù)長(zhǎng)陽(yáng),十載網(wǎng)站建設(shè)經(jīng)驗(yàn),價(jià)格優(yōu)惠、服務(wù)專業(yè),歡迎來(lái)電咨詢建站服務(wù):18982081108
數(shù)據(jù)驅(qū)動(dòng)是今天商業(yè),數(shù)據(jù)分析和智能決策的支撐和動(dòng)力。收集的數(shù)據(jù)量不斷增加,這就是超大數(shù)據(jù)量攻克這個(gè)問(wèn)題。如何在大規(guī)模數(shù)據(jù)中快速定位相關(guān)信息,將有助于幫助企業(yè)更加有效的進(jìn)行業(yè)務(wù)決策。
Redis的特點(diǎn)可以幫助我們攻克超大數(shù)據(jù)量。作為一種內(nèi)存數(shù)據(jù)庫(kù),Redis它可以提供極快的數(shù)據(jù)訪問(wèn)性能,在短時(shí)間內(nèi)即時(shí)處理大量數(shù)據(jù),不會(huì)影響系統(tǒng)性能。它主要支持五種數(shù)據(jù)類型:字符串,列表,哈希,集合和有序集合,它具有多樣性和高可擴(kuò)展性,可以存儲(chǔ)復(fù)雜結(jié)構(gòu)的數(shù)據(jù),如JSON和XML,而且存儲(chǔ)格式也更加緊湊,便于管理和維護(hù).
Redis還提供了很多功能,比如隊(duì)列,可以解決超大數(shù)據(jù)量的處理問(wèn)題。使用隊(duì)列,將加快處理超大數(shù)據(jù)量的運(yùn)行時(shí)間從而提高系統(tǒng)的效率,比如存儲(chǔ)超大數(shù)據(jù)量的用戶數(shù)據(jù),先將分割成小的數(shù)據(jù)塊,然后將數(shù)據(jù)塊添加到消息隊(duì)列中,等到程序處理完當(dāng)前數(shù)據(jù),再?gòu)南㈥?duì)列中取下一個(gè)數(shù)據(jù)塊,然后一直循環(huán),這也就解決了超大數(shù)據(jù)量中數(shù)據(jù)快速定位和處理的問(wèn)題。
比如有以下代碼,僅供參考:
// 連接Redis
$redis = DooRedis::getInstance();
// 將大量數(shù)據(jù)塊的數(shù)據(jù)添加到消息隊(duì)列中
foreach($data as $value){
$redis->lpush(‘message_key’,$value);
}
// 取出消息隊(duì)列中的數(shù)據(jù)塊
$data = $redis->lpop(‘message_key’);
// 處理數(shù)據(jù)塊
// ……
Redis隊(duì)列有助于快速處理超大數(shù)據(jù)量,高可擴(kuò)展性也非常重要,當(dāng)數(shù)據(jù)量超過(guò)某個(gè)閾值時(shí),可以添加更多Redis實(shí)例,讓系統(tǒng)能夠更好地處理超大數(shù)據(jù)量。
創(chuàng)新互聯(lián)【028-86922220】值得信賴的成都網(wǎng)站建設(shè)公司。多年持續(xù)為眾多企業(yè)提供成都網(wǎng)站建設(shè),成都品牌網(wǎng)站設(shè)計(jì),成都高端網(wǎng)站制作開發(fā),SEO優(yōu)化排名推廣服務(wù),全網(wǎng)營(yíng)銷讓企業(yè)網(wǎng)站產(chǎn)生價(jià)值。
分享名稱:數(shù)據(jù)紅色的數(shù)據(jù)驅(qū)動(dòng)利用Redis隊(duì)列攻克超級(jí)大數(shù)據(jù)(redis隊(duì)列超級(jí)大)
文章位置:http://m.fisionsoft.com.cn/article/dhohhde.html


咨詢
建站咨詢
